Vice Detroit

February 11, 2020

BY Minyetta Nelson

Worldwide - 

There were two recent incidents where frequently traveled & busy highways were cut off in efforts to pursue the interest of these local stunt car drivers. Both going viral in a matter of moments alerting Detroit's Police Chief James Craig who has vowed to catch these drivers. Now these incidents have gone from local news to national television. These drivers will be spotlighted on an upcoming series on Vice television.